What is an Integrated Kitchen?

An Integrated Kitchen (timvieclamnhanh.com.vn) refers to a design approach where the kitchen effortlessly blends with the living areas of a home. This principle aims to develop a cohesive environment where cooking, dining, and mingling can occur without severe boundaries. Integrated kitchens frequently include open layouts, minimalist kitchen cabinetry, and contemporary appliances that contribute to a structured aesthetic.

Key Features of Integrated Kitchens

Integrated kitchens frequently share several typical qualities that differentiate them from standard kitchen designs:

  1. Open Layout: Integration of kitchen, dining, and living areas promotes interaction and fluidity.
  2. Minimalist Design: Emphasis on tidy lines and simplicity, typically with covert appliances and cabinets.
  3. High-Quality Materials: Use of durable and visually pleasing materials, such as quartz, stainless steel, and natural woods.
  4. Smart Technology: Incorporation of clever appliances that boost convenience and performance in cooking and maintenance.
  5. Multi-functional Elements: Features like kitchen islands that act as cooking areas, dining areas, and social centers.

Design Considerations for Integrated Kitchens

Creating an integrated kitchen requires thoughtful planning and consideration of different style elements. Here are some necessary elements to keep in mind:

  1. Layout Planning:

    • An open flooring strategy assists in a smooth flow in between areas.
    • Zoning can assist define areas for cooking, dining, and relaxation without obstructing motion.
  2. Color design:

    • A cohesive color palette ties together the kitchen with nearby locations.
    • Light colors can make the area appear larger, while darker tones include heat and depth.
  3. Storage Solutions:

    • Utilize clever storage services like pull-out cabinets and integrated shelving to minimize mess.
    • Consider using furniture that supplies extra storage, such as ottomans or coffee tables.
  4. Lighting:

    • Adequate and layered lighting is crucial to develop a welcoming environment.
    • Use a mix of job, ambient, and accent lighting to improve performance and beauty.
  5. Picking the Right Appliances:

    • Select appliances that fit perfectly into kitchen cabinetry to keep a tidy appearance.
    • Energy-efficient alternatives can save costs and contribute to a sustainable kitchen.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What are the advantages of an integrated kitchen over a standard kitchen design?

Integrated kitchens foster a more social and fluid environment, often supplying better area utilization and contemporary visual appeals. They are particularly appealing to households and those who delight in entertaining.

2. How can I accomplish a smooth appearance in my integrated kitchen?

To achieve a seamless look, usage constant colors, materials, and designs throughout the kitchen and adjoining locations. Incorporating kitchen cabinetry and appliances with the exact same surface helps reduce visual mess.

3. Is an integrated kitchen suitable for small homes?

Absolutely! Integrated kitchens can maximize space in smaller sized homes by removing unnecessary walls and producing a more open feel. Utilizing creative storage options and multi-functional furniture can even more improve efficiency.

4. What designs work best for an integrated kitchen?

Contemporary, modern-day, and minimalist designs provide themselves well to integrated cooking areas. However, personal choices can lead to unique blends that capture specific taste while keeping consistency with the rest of the home.

5. How do I choose the ideal products for an integrated kitchen?

Select materials that are not only aesthetically pleasing but likewise durable and easy to maintain. Consider aspects like wetness resistance for kitchen countertops and flooring, as well as the total comfort and appeal of the products used throughout the space.
